Как стать автором
Обновить
5
0

Пользователь

Отправить сообщение

Архитектура приложений Web 3.0

Время на прочтение11 мин
Количество просмотров21K

Архитектура приложений Web 3.0 (или «DApps») полностью отличается от приложений Web 2.0. 

Возьмем, к примеру, Medium, простой блог-сайт, который позволяет пользователям публиковать свой собственный контент и взаимодействовать с контентом других. 

Как приложение Web 2.0 это может показаться простым, но в архитектуру Medium входит многое, чтобы сделать все это возможным:

Во-первых, должно быть место для хранения важных данных, таких как информация о пользователях, сообщения, теги, комментарии, лайки, и так далее. Для этого требуется постоянно обновляемая база данных.

Во-вторых, бэкэнд (написанный на таком языке, как Node.js, Java или Python) должен определять бизнес-логику Medium. Например, что происходит, когда новый пользователь регистрируется, публикует новый блог или комментирует чей-то еще блог? 

В-третьих, фронтэнд (обычно написанный на JavaScript, HTML и CSS) должен определять логику пользовательского интерфейса Medium. Например, как выглядит сайт и что происходит, когда пользователь взаимодействует с каждым элементом на странице?

Собрав все это вместе, когда вы пишете сообщение в блоге на Medium, вы взаимодействуете с его фронтэндом, который общается с его бэкэндом, который общается с его базой данных. Весь этот код размещается на централизованных серверах и отправляется пользователям через интернет-браузер. Это хороший общий обзор того, как сегодня работает большинство приложений Web 2.0.

Читать далее
Всего голосов 13: ↑8 и ↓5+3
Комментарии12

Как составить личный финансовый план на 2022 год. Часть 1

Время на прочтение5 мин
Количество просмотров10K

Речь в статье пойдет не только о финансовом планировании, а скорее здесь будут описаны мои злоключения, в результате которых и родился мой будущий финансовый план на следующий год. А, ну еще и о том, как я смог заработать лишнюю 13 зарплату по факту ничего не делая.

Если вы читаете статью только ради финансовой модели, то она лежит здесь (см. таблицу).

Читать далее
Всего голосов 14: ↑12 и ↓2+10
Комментарии39

Promises 101

Время на прочтение4 мин
Количество просмотров26K

Перевод первой части отличной статьи про промисы. Базовые приемы создания и управления промисами.


Промисы используются для операций, вычисление которых занимает неопределенное время. Примером подобной операции может быть сетевой запрос, когда мы запрашиваем данные у API и не можем точно определить, когда будет получен ответ.


Читать дальше →
Всего голосов 29: ↑26 и ↓3+23
Комментарии50

Как подобрать лучшее РКО при открытии бизнеса

Время на прочтение5 мин
Количество просмотров6.7K
Всем доброго времени суток! Это наша первая публикация, к которой мы шли достаточно долго. В ней речь пойдет о подборе РКО для малого бизнеса. Если вы планируете открыть в ближайшее время ИП или ООО, то надеемся, что наш опыт будет вам полезен. Итак, мы на примере подбора РКО для наших друзей из компании Admirals (прим. ребята занимаются проектами в сфере VR и дополненной реальности) рассмотрим тонкости, которые позволят выбрать вам наиболее подходящий вариант из всего того многообразия тарифных планов, которое присутствует на рынке.

По результатам нашего опыта мы составили тарифную матрицу, которая содержит более 30 актуальных тарифных планов банков из Топ — 10 для предпринимателей. Кроме того, чтобы максимально упростить процедуру выбора РКО, мы связали нашу матрицу с online-анкетой, отвечая на которую система находит оптимальное для вас решение. В результате вы получаете рекомендацию из топ-3 тарифных планов с указанием плюсов и минусов каждого, а также описание стратегии, что делать в будущем при расширении бизнеса.


Читать дальше →
Всего голосов 14: ↑9 и ↓5+4
Комментарии6

Информация

В рейтинге
Не участвует
Зарегистрирован
Активность